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Dunoon to Stonehaven is to ferry and bus which costs £26 - £50 and takes 7h 17m.
The fastest way to get from Dunoon to Stonehaven is to drive which takes 3h 36m and costs £40 - £65.
The distance between Dunoon and Stonehaven is 168 miles. The road distance is 173.7 miles.
The best way to get from Dunoon to Stonehaven without a car is to ferry and train which takes 5h 2m and costs £70 - £150.
It takes approximately 5h 2m to get from Dunoon to Stonehaven,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Dunoon to Stonehaven is 174 miles. It takes approximately 3h 36m to drive from Dunoon to Stonehaven.

There is no direct connection from Dunoon to Stonehaven. However, you can take the ferry to Gourock Ferry Terminal, walk to Gourock, take the train to Glasgow Central, walk to Glasgow Queen Street, then take the train to Stonehaven. Alternatively, you can take a ferry from Dunoon Ferry Terminal to Stonehaven Barclay Street via Gourock Ferry Terminal, Kempock Place, Buchanan Bus Stn, Dundee station, and Dundee South Marketgait in around 7h 17m.
